Meaning of Adhiraj

In the lush sonnet of ancient Sanskrit lore, Adhiraj emerges as a majestic confluence of “adhi,” meaning “supreme” or “above,” and “raj,” the timeless echo of royalty—bestowing upon any bearer the luminous mantle of a king of kings. This name unfolds like Aurora herself ascending the Alban Hills, infusing the world with dreams of imperium tempered by compassion, and dancing across American birth records with growing brilliance—from rank 938 in 2022 to a proud 914 in 2024, as ten spirited Adhirajs arrived to claim their crowns. Pronunciation

  • Pronunced as uh-DHEE-raj (/ədˈhiːrɑːdʒ/)
